Cutright v. Commonwealth

Citations

  • 601 S.E.2d 1
  • 43 Va. App. 593
  • 2004 Va. App. LEXIS 398

How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• “Even if [the Commonwealth had not specifically charged appellant with violating four subsections of Code § 18.2-266,] the Commonwealth could rely on any subsection of Code § 18.2-266 in support of a charge asserting a violation of the statute generally.”
